Android Jelly Bean to follow Ice Cream Sandwich

September 9, 2011 by Blake Stimac - 4 Comments

Share on Twitter Share on Facebook ( 0 shares )

Other than a few questionable, partially blacked-out screenshots, we have very little to go on when it comes to Google’s latest version of Android, Ice Cream Sandwich.  Also not known about Ice Cream Sandwich is the actual version number, but we do know that it should debut on the next Nexus handset sometime in late October or early November. So, even with the little we know about ICS, we’re already beginning to hear a few tidbits about the next version of the mobile OS, which is set to be named Jelly Bean.

So what do we know about Jelly Bean? Not much, actually. Other than the name itself, the only thing that is known is that some “game-changing” features that were supposed to land in Ice Cream Sandwich have been pushed to this update. Obviously we don’t know what these features may be but apparently they were ambitious enough for Google to want to spend more time on them. Whatever these features may be, we can imagine they will be worth the wait.

No time frame was given for the debut of Jelly Bean, but we can imagine it may be quite a ways off.
